Tasting Note

Ripe red and black cherry, plum, cocoa and dark chocolate with hints of tobacco, truffle and mineral lift. Silky texture with well-defined, polished tannins and a vanilla-spiced finish.


Food Pairing

Western: roast lamb, beef short ribs, aged hard cheeses, mushroom risotto. Asian: Peking duck, char siu, Korean BBQ (galbi), braised beef with soy and star anise.


Production Method

Hand-harvested, fermented with pigeage/pumping-over; malolactic fermentation in barrel; aged in new and used French oak for 12–18 months.


Vineyard Info

Le Dôme (Jonathan Maltus) — small-production Saint-Émilion Grand Cru made since 1996; 'garagiste' style estate near Château Angélus, focused on Cabernet Franc-led blends.
